No timeline on when remains found following hours-long standoff will be ID’d; man pleads not guilty

A man arrested after an eight-hour standoff with Kettering Police appeared in front of a judge on Tuesday.

Shane Smith, 40, was arrested on gun and drug charges at a home on Mini Court on June 17.

Smith appeared in court by video on Tuesday and pleaded not guilty to charges.
